    A demographic study and analysis of maternal mortality in a tertiary care centre in Bihar: A five years retrospective study


    Dr. Sanjeev Kumar, Dr. Amrita Pritam, Dr. Pratima, Dr Ravindra Prasad
    JCDR. 2019: 162 -169

    Abstract

    Background: A maternal death is defined as “the death of a woman while pregnant or within 42 days of termination of pregnancy, irrespective of the duration and site of pregnancy or its management, but not from accidental or incidental causes." The maternal mortality ratio in India was 174 maternal deaths per 100,000 live births in 2015. Most maternal deaths are due to haemorrhage, anaemia, and puerperal complications and the vast majority would be preventable with universal access to antenatal care and an effective system of referral.
